Iberia Airline: Currency and Fuel Risk Exposures
Jones A.; Rahnema Alavi, AhmadCase F-795-EFinanceIn mid 2003, Iberia's CFO, Finance Director and Procurement Director must decide what to do with the airline's fuel risk exposure. High fluctuations in jet fuel prices over recent years have caused havoc in the airline industry. After labour, jet fuel is the second largest operating expense for Iberia. An efficient management and control of the fuel cost would enable the management to estimate future earnings more accurately.Starting at €8.20
